diff --git a/www/web/warppay/models.py b/www/web/warppay/models.py index b9969c49c5c5d1a47b7c776792bd764cdc5102c2..4a536e2f44529a903f5d95b4aaeb65d853ba458f 100644 --- a/www/web/warppay/models.py +++ b/www/web/warppay/models.py @@ -30,6 +30,7 @@ class Product(models.Model): class ProductSerializer(serializers.ModelSerializer): category = serializers.StringRelatedField() + class Meta: model = Product fields = ['id', 'name', 'price_vk', 'category', 'barcode','stock_count','position'] diff --git a/www/web/warppay/urls.py b/www/web/warppay/urls.py index 055182731d32959ee65d7abf1137049fdffe548f..3e053b5ecbbe701b421be348096c56fa3f8444f2 100644 --- a/www/web/warppay/urls.py +++ b/www/web/warppay/urls.py @@ -9,6 +9,6 @@ urlpatterns = [ url(r'^api/categories/$', views.category_list), url(r'^api/gen_token/$', views.gen_token), url(r'^api/transaction/(?P<user_id>\w+)/$', views.transaction), - url(r'^api/products/(?P<prod_id>/barcode\w+)/$', views.addBarcode), + url(r'^api/products/(?P<prod_id>\w+)/barcode/$', views.addBarcode), ]